3.08 EMPOWER - Healthcare Transition Readiness among Racially/Ethnically Minoritized Youth with Intellectual and Developmental Disabilities
Project Description:
Working with self-advocates, caregivers, and other stakeholders this project identifies the gaps in knowledge, skills, and the overall healthcare transition readiness of racially and minoritized youth with intellectual and developmental disabilities (IDD) and their caregivers.
Project objectives are to:
(1) assemble a community advisory board comprised of self-advocates (i.e., youth with IDD), caregivers, and providers to inform the study procedures, interpretations, and dissemination;
(2) identify and describe the healthcare transition readiness of racially and ethnically minoritized youth with IDD and their caregivers;
(3) characterize person-centered outcomes prioritized by youth with IDD and their caregivers;
(4) evaluate the utility of healthcare transition readiness resources.
The outcomes of this project are the:
(1) identification of critical gaps in knowledge and skills about healthcare transition readiness among youth with IDD and their caregivers,
(2) identification of priorities for person-centered outcomes for youth with IDD and their caregivers, and
(3) identification of resources that are useful but inadequate in fully supporting healthcare transition readiness among racially and ethnically diverse youth with IDD and their caregivers.
Products include outreach materials for service and community agencies on the healthcare transition of youth with IDD and their caregivers; recommendations on person-centered outcome measures for healthcare transition that are culturally responsive; comprehensive recommendations on the type, quality, and quantity of healthcare transition readiness resources; and peer-reviewed manuscripts.
